Thought I would share this as it was just an awesome event.
So for spring break I went up to Atlanta to visit my Dad and his side of the family. My sister's fiance is an old country lady, lots of fun and very blunt to say the least. So we were talking about my hobbies and I tell her car detailing. She was interested in it as not too many kids can give an in deph explanation on polishing, etc.. I told her about this tough spot on my seat that my sister spilled some mystery combination of stuff onto the seat and the stain wouldnt come off.
She said hun, lemme take a look at it. She did, then drove off. Im like well it upsets me to, but damn. TO my relief she comes back with lemon ammonia. She gets a measuring cup, measures a cup of it, throws it in some hot tap water, and with a few scrubs, it was completely removed!!!!
So lemon ammonia with water!
1 cup to one gallon ratio!
Its the best damn cleaning solution I have used yet.
